Position Highlights:100% inpatient adult medicine
Hospital-based practice with collaborative physician and Advanced Practice Provider team model
Adult and geriatric patient population
7 days on / 7 days off schedule, or as otherwise specified by site needs
Procedures not required
Collaborative interdisciplinary support including physicians, nursing staff, case management, consulting services, and administrative support staff
Opportunity to participate in education and mentorship with APP students and APP fellows
Centralized professional support through the Center for Advanced Practice
Eligible for annual performance-based bonus opportunities tied to physician/APP team goals
CME allowance provided
Opportunity to join and support a growing Hospital Medicine program within a newly integrated Advocate Health partner location
Perform comprehensive history and physical examinations for hospitalized adult patients
Evaluate, diagnose, and manage acute and chronic medical conditions in the inpatient setting
Develop and implement patient-centered treatment plans in collaboration with supervising physicians
Order, interpret, and monitor laboratory studies, imaging, and diagnostic testing
Monitor patient progress and respond appropriately to changes in clinical condition
Prescribe and adjust medications in accordance with North Carolina regulations and DEA guidelines
Collaborate closely with hospitalists, nursing staff, consulting physicians, care management, and ancillary teams to coordinate care
Participate in interdisciplinary rounds and discharge planning
Facilitate communication with primary care providers and patient families regarding ongoing care needs
Maintain accurate and timely electronic medical documentation
Educate patients and families regarding diagnoses, treatment plans, medications, and follow-up care
Participate in quality improvement initiatives and patient safety efforts
Maintain compliance with Joint Commission, HIPAA, OSHA, and organizational standards
Qualifications:
Graduation from an accredited Nurse Practitioner or Physician Assistant program required
Current North Carolina license or eligibility required
Current prescriptive authority and DEA licensure required
BLS and ACLS certifications required
Acute Care certification required for Nurse Practitioner candidates
Minimum of 1–2 years of inpatient, hospital medicine, internal medicine, emergency medicine, critical care, or related acute care experience preferred
Strong clinical judgment, critical thinking, and interpersonal communication skills required
Ability to work independently in a fast-paced and collaborative hospital environment
Master’s Degree or Doctor of Nursing Practice required
Acute Care certification required
Current RN and APRN licensure required
Certification from a nationally recognized certifying body required
ACNP, AGACNP, AGNP, PNP, or PNP-AC certification preferred depending on population served
Graduate from an accredited Physician Assistant program required
Master’s Degree preferred
NCCPA certification preferred
